How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Ship Bottom?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Ship Bottom Studio Apartments | $1,314 | $1,105 | $1,486 |
Ship Bottom 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,842 | $587 | $2,645 |
Ship Bottom 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,351 | $771 | $5,527 |
Ship Bottom 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,443 | $1,596 | $2,905 |
Ship Bottom 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,500 | $2,500 | $2,500 |

Cheapest Available Ship Bottom and Nearby 1 Bedroom Apartments
As of July 22, 2025 the lowest priced 1 Bedroom apartment unit in Ship Bottom, NJ is the 1 Bedroom Model starting from $1,313 at Birchwood at Waretown in the Greenbriar Oceanaire neighborhood. The second most affordable Ship Bottom 1 Bedroom is the One Bedroom Model at Vermont Plaza Apartments starting at $1,320 in the Venice Park neighborhood. The average price for all 1 Bedroom apartments in Ship Bottom is currently $1,842. Here is today’s list of the cheapest available 1 Bedroom options in Ship Bottom:
